> I've not installed RH's ftpd, so I don't know what the results are;
> however, installing the RPM cannot be expected to properly set up the
> entire directory and file structure for a given site. That is something
> that you absolutely must study and understand for yourself in order to set
> up the security and access permissions that is proper for your site.
I don't I agree with this. While the specifics of local policy cannot
be configured, it IS reasonable to expect that the package be TESTED
before being released. The trouble with the ftp rpm is that they use
a dynamically linked version of ls and do not include the libraries.
